Transaction 62cb3e1e8316b516c7491f245c421ae9c03a6e36f3a08ea5808ec99c52e261bf

10 Input
1 Outputs
  • 62cb3e1e8316b516c7491f245c421ae9c03a6e36f3a08ea5808ec99c52e261bf:0
  • value  9900000
    address  2NBMEXbHBXwGPrmmWNWZpKifDtDqnw6k7cc